Thomas West spoke to Martin Griffiths about the humanitarian situation in Afghanistan

Thomas West, the US special representative for Afghanistan, has spoken with Martin Griffiths, the deputy secretary general of the United Nations, about the humanitarian situation in Afghanistan.

On page X, Mr. West announced his meeting with Martin Griffiths, Deputy Secretary General of the United Nations and wrote that the United States is still the largest provider of humanitarian aid to meet the vital needs of Afghans.

The special representative of the US in Afghanistan continued to appreciate the implementing partners for providing assistance in accordance with international principles.

Thomas West has also warned of the reduction of humanitarian aid to the people of Afghanistan due to the lack of funds.
